Nikolaas Tinbergen has devoted a lifetime of research to exploring
the behavior of many types of animals in their natural
environments, and has founded centers of worldwide renown for
research and teaching in the behavioral sciences, first in his
native Holland and later at Oxford. His influence extends far
beyond the borders of Europe and zoology proper, and he has
contributed substantially to international and interdisciplinary
collaboration. He has tirelessly worked for the use of scientific
methods in the study of human behavior, both normal and abnormal.
Volume I is devoted to field studies. Volume II includes accounts
of Tinbergen's remarkable laboratory experiments as well as his
significant general papers. These selections explore the search for
animal roots of human behavior, behavior and natural selection,
appeasement signals, and the nature of ethology. "Early Childhood
Autism," written by Professor Tinbergen and his wife, is among the
most important papers. It is a pioneer work in applied ethology and
is a product of thirty years of observing non-verbal expression in
both animals and children. Also included is Professor Tinbergen's
1972 Croonian Lecture, "Functional Ethology and the Human
Sciences." These classic original studies will fascinate the
increasing number of readers interested in the topical problems of
animal and human behavior.
